Jackson Music is considering investing $600,000 in private lesson studios that will have no residual value. The studios are expected to result in annual net cash inflows of $90,000 per year for the next nine years Assume that Jackson Music uses a 10% hurdle rate. What is the approximate intemal rate of return (IRR) of the studio investment? (Click the icon to viow the present value of an annuity table.) (Click the icon to viow the present value table.)
